Scaling Laws
Scaling laws say that model loss typically follows a power law that improves predictably as you increase parameters, data, or compute.

Bias-Variance Tradeoff
The biasβvariance tradeoff explains how prediction error splits into bias squared, variance, and irreducible noise for squared loss.
